**Senior Product Marketing Manager**  
**Remote (U.S. preferred)**
 

About the role

We are looking for an experienced Product Marketing Manager who excels at turning product functionality into clear, compelling customer value stories.

You will own the complete go-to-market motion for features - from initial positioning through launch campaigns, sales & customer success enablement, in-product messaging, content creation, and post-launch adoption measurement and optimization.

This is a high-ownership, cross-functional role that sits at the center of product, marketing, sales, and customer success. You will work in a small, fast-moving team that prizes clear thinking, quick execution, and visible business impact.

Core responsibilities

- Develop and continuously refine crisp, differentiated product positioning and messaging frameworks that highlight customer value over feature lists  
- Lead full go-to-market execution for new feature releases and major product updates - including planning, messaging, multi-channel campaigns, and success measurement  
- Create and maintain high-quality sales enablement collateral: battlecards, competitive matrices, objection handlers, one-pagers, demo scripts, and presentation materials  
- Produce customer-facing content across multiple formats and channels: website copy, blog articles, case studies, video scripts, interactive product tours, in-app messaging, Help Center articles  
- Partner closely with Product Management to shape launch timing, naming, sequencing, and supporting materials  
- Work daily with Sales and Customer Success teams to equip them with the resources, training, and talking points needed to communicate value and drive usage  
- Use product analytics (primarily Pendo) to deeply understand real user behavior, identify adoption gaps, surface upsell / expansion opportunities, evaluate campaign effectiveness, and guide future priorities  
- Perform ongoing competitive analysis; maintain living competitive intelligence and positioning assets  
- Contribute to broader demand-generation efforts when features are central to the narrative (webinars, nurture sequences, paid ads messaging, etc.)  
- Present directly to customers and prospects (webinars, events, demos) and bring field-learned insights back into positioning and product feedback loops  
- Define and track meaningful KPIs related to feature awareness, activation, time-to-value, and sustained usage; regularly report progress and recommend action  

Experience & capabilities we value

- 7-10 years of product marketing experience in B2B SaaS (ideally with multiple successful feature / module launches)  
- Proven history of meaningfully increasing feature adoption and usage - we expect you to come prepared with 2-3 specific examples and the metrics that moved  
- Strong instinct for customer-benefit-first messaging ("so what" / "what's in it for me") rather than feature-heavy descriptions  
- Hands-on experience building and maintaining competitive battlecards, win/loss analysis, and positioning against direct competitors  
- Demonstrated ability to create high-quality, on-brand content across many formats (long-form, short-form, technical, emotional, instructional)  
- Comfortable working with product usage / behavioral analytics platforms (Pendo experience strongly preferred)  
- Previous exposure to HubSpot (or comparable modern CRM/marketing automation stack)  
- Regular, practical usage of AI tools to accelerate research, drafting, analysis, and content iteration  
- Data-literate and comfortable turning quantitative insights into concrete recommendations and priorities  
- Track record of thriving in small, remote, high-autonomy teams with limited process overhead  
- Excellent written and verbal communication - you can adapt tone and depth appropriately for executives, practitioners, technical buyers, and end users  
- Self-directed working style: you identify what needs to be done, propose approaches, and drive execution with minimal hand-holding  
- Bachelor's degree required; advanced degree or legal-tech domain experience considered a plus
